# LSP-elixir Elixir support for Sublime Text's LSP plugin provided through [ElixirLS](https://github.com/elixir-lsp/elixir-ls/). Requires **Elixir 1.12.0+** and **OTP 23+**. A good way of installing these is using the [ASDF package manager](https://github.com/asdf-vm/asdf) with the [asdf-elixir plugin](https://github.com/asdf-vm/asdf-elixir). On Windows, [Scoop](https://scoop.sh/) is a solid option. `scoop install elixir` or `scoop install elixir@1.14.1-otp-25`. ## Installation Install the following packages in Sublime Text: * [Elixir](https://packagecontrol.io/packages/Elixir) or [Elixir Sublime Syntax](https://packagecontrol.io/packages/ElixirSyntax) - Elixir syntax support * [LSP](https://packagecontrol.io/packages/LSP) - Base LSP package * [LSP-elixir](https://packagecontrol.io/packages/LSP-elixir) - This plugin ## Configuration Defaults can be edited by selecting `Preferences: LSP-elixir Settings` from the command palette. ### Format on save To format your code on save add the following setting to your syntax-specific settings (Elixir in this case) and/or project files: ```json { "lsp_format_on_save": true } ``` ## Upgrade to latest version For developers! To upgrade this library to use the latest version of elixir-ls, run: ``` ./scripts/update.py ``` This will update the server info in `plugin.py` to match the latest [release of elixir-ls](https://github.com/elixir-lsp/elixir-ls/releases).
